Best 85713 Arizona Public High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 5 public high schools serving 4,037 students in 85713, AZ.
The top-ranked public high schools in 85713, AZ are Innovation Tech High School, Southside Community School and Pueblo High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public high schools in zipcode 85713 have an average math proficiency score of 10% (versus the Arizona public high school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 21% (versus the 45% statewide average). High schools in 85713, AZ have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Arizona public high schools.
Public high school in zipcode 85713 have a Graduation Rate of 84%, which is more than the Arizona average of 78%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Cholla High School, with 85%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Arizona or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 94%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Arizona public high school average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
